Pengaruh Asosiasi Warna dengan Makna Negatif pada Rasisme dalam Anak

Abstract

Children shouldn’t hold biases or prejudices against any group, especially since their social world is still quite limited. However, studies show that color bias can start very early on, as children begin to associate certain colors with negative traits or meanings. This paper was conducted using descriptive literature review method and looked into how these early color associations might teach kids about racism. Previous studies have shown that children are capable of categorizing individuals based on their skin color and assigning specific meanings to certain skin tones, which may lead to the development of bias within the child and ultimately result in the practice of colorism and racism. By reviewing existing research on how children perceive colors, this paper explains how color bias emerges and subsequently develops into colorism. The researchers connected theories of racism, colorism, and children's learning processes with how children absorb information from the surrounding environment, use imitation and influenced by other people. This paper also highlights the importance of the role of parents and educators in breaking the cycle of colorism for future generations by providing education and initiating discussions about colorism before the concept becomes ingrained in children.
